Why businesses invest in SaaS web application development
Most teams adopt SaaS web application development after manual processes, disconnected tools, and unreliable reporting become too expensive to maintain.
SaaS founders struggle to find development partners who understand multi-tenant architecture, subscription billing, and scalable infrastructure.
MVP launches are delayed because teams underestimate the engineering complexity of authentication, billing, onboarding, and data isolation.
Scaling a SaaS platform after launch is expensive when the initial architecture was not designed for growing tenants and feature complexity.
B2B SaaS products fail to gain traction because the product lacks enterprise features like role-based access, audit trails, and SSO integration.
What a SaaS web application development project should include
Every SaaS web application development implementation should align system modules with your real workflows, data model, integration needs, and team structure.
Multi-tenant architecture and data isolation
Subscription billing and plan management
User onboarding and in-app guidance
Admin panel and tenant management
Feature flagging and release management
Usage analytics and product metrics
API access and developer documentation
SSO, RBAC, and enterprise security features
